DatorerProgrammering

Användningen av CSS i mitten: texten och tabellen

Information världen i alla dess delar och representeras av tillnärmning av de faktorer, ord och texter, eller i sista hand aliserade - texter och tabeller. Du kan överväga andra, redan kända, datastrukturer, liksom bilderna, men att använda CSS och HTML-frågor när det gäller formatera text återstående informations former har en annan inställning.

Korrekt webbplats sida struktur innebär att bestämma positionen för varje element. HTML-dokument är alltid - en sekvens av element på displayen påverkas direkt av tre grundregler:

  • Absolut placering (positionen);
  • plats i en ström;
  • z-index.

Andra boendealternativ är också viktiga, kräver mer kunskap för att lösa problemet med CSS "i mitten av texten."

Centre och inriktningsregler

CSS-regler komplettera HTML-dokument, men utan rätt av den senare kan klara av alla justeringsalternativ. Den gränslösa mobila enheter och utformningen av vården i riktning mot större enkelhet och "vinkelräthet" gör frågan centreströmmen, medan den andra inriktningen förlorar ofta värde.

Det viktigaste inslaget i sidan - enheten beskrivs viss stil. Huvudsakligen horisontell justering: text-align kan ta, vilket har hänt bara fyra värden (vänster, center, höger, motivera). Du kan utföra en vertikal inriktning genom att kombinera värdet av rätt höjd och line-height:

{
höjd: 88px; // i detta förhållande
line-height: 88px; // css för text Center - Vertikal
}

Du kan experimentera med olika regler. ; Källorna funna omnämnande om tolkningen av blocket visnings regler: bord, display: table-cell och vertikal-align: mitten; men inte alltid det fungerar.

Justera text med tabeller

Den enda datastruktur som var förstås först och leva för evigt - bord. Det ger och vertikal och horisontell justering, dessutom frågan om hur man ska placera text i CSS center, med hjälp av tabeller inte längre har en komplex mening.

Den nuvarande praxis att använda CSS-regler för att uppnå ett visst syfte i markup är inte alltid uppfyller begreppet Cascading Style Sheets. Ingenting hindrar utvecklaren att utföra inriktning i någon riktning genom att placera innehåll i den centrala cellen i tabellen i tre kolumner och tre rader.

Detta beslut är inte standard, men effektivt. I stället för en lång och noggrann lösa problemet med olika webbläsare sida eller förvänta marginalerna vänster, höger, och så vidare. Du kan använda banala procentuella bredd och radhöjder i cellerna i tabellerna.

Inriktning via JavaScript

Frågan "Hur man placera text centrerad i HTML" elementära lösning algoritm, webbläsarspråk, och har en mycket mer praktisk och spektakulär design.

Design Style-filer redan gått i drift, och nästan varje självrespekt content management system ger utvecklaren sätter stilar för alla tillfällen. Men livet kräver alltid konkret: det är nödvändigt varje gång från början att tänka, hur är det med CSS text i mitten plats. Alternativ för inriktningsändamål i enheten, "limmade" till den sida av sidan, men eftersom jag har storlek, knappast lämplig blocket popupmenyn, som är byggd av olika element.

Synlig centrerad - det är inte alltid lätt att blockera, som ursprungligen var känd, där den vänstra sidan och hur många pixlar till höger, där toppen, och garanterar inte att botten - det är den linje om vilken ska utföra den vertikala inriktningen.

En trend att stilen ska bestämmas av innehållet. Ju fler platser är turistinformation, det visuella och ljud - endast tillägg till normal text. Att tecknen önskat innehåll (detta gäller inte webbplatser på konst, målning, musik, etc.) - är en fråga om den nödvändiga informationen för besökaren.

Funktioner presentation av text och HTML

Det hände att en odelbar del av innehållet på sidan - text, och inte ordet. Semantik - är kompetensen hos utvecklaren (webbplatsens ägare). Egentligen text kan lämnas in på ett tag, det är en naturlig mening kan vara inte bara en följd av tecken, och sekvensen av taggar som innehåller tecken. Av detta följer att den "hårda" CSS "i mitten av texten" kan endast ske i enkla fall.

Server begäran om utlämning för webbläsaren är mycket bred och innehåller många element, inte alltid i samband med vad som kommer att visas. Vid utformningen av layouten på sidan är det viktigt att betona när det gäller presentation, i synnerhet inriktningen. Något bättre att göra på servern som en klient som är i webbläsaren. Inte alltid lita på CSS-regler, fokusera på slutresultatet är mycket mer praktiskt.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 sv.atomiyme.com. Theme powered by WordPress.